2027 Hyundai Santa Fe: Extended-range EV announced

Hyundai says the three-row SUV will use dual electric motors and a smaller battery, with production planned in the United States.

  • At the 2026 CEO Investor Day in Seoul, Hyundai CEO José Muñoz confirmed a Santa Fe EREV for North America, targeting a 600-mile range with production launching in the first half of 2027.
  • Extended-Range electric vehicles utilize smaller battery packs than traditional EVs, with an internal-combustion engine acting as a generator to extend range. This technology serves as a bridge to full electrification, addressing consumer range anxiety.
  • Genesis will introduce a GV70 EREV in early 2027 with a maximum range of more than 640 miles, featuring new proprietary batteries with Mid-nickel NCM chemistry. These cells maintain power output despite half the capacity of typical EV batteries.
  • Manufacturing for the Santa Fe will occur at Hyundai's Alabama facility, supporting the company's strategy to launch more than 10 hybrid models by 2030. These hybrids are projected to account for about half of all North American sales.
  • Other automakers are pursuing similar technology: Stellantis is developing an EREV for the Jeep Grand Wagoneer and Ram 1500 REV, while Scout is exploring EREV options for its Traveler SUV and Terra pickup truck.
